Position Function:

Supervise or assist in providing athletic training services for Golf and Tennis. Perform other duties as assigned by Associate AD of Sports Medicine and Assistant Director of Sports Medicine. Must be a BOC Certified Athletic Trainer and be able to be licensed by the State of Mississippi.

  1. Oversee (Athletic Trainer) or assist (Asst Athletic Trainer) the athletic training needs for Golf and Tennis. This includes direct team and sport coverage.
  2. Assist in the day-to-day operations of the athletic training room. Ensure proper use of equipment and facilities by student-athletes, including adherence to athletic training room time schedules and proper operating procedures.
  3. Assist the Associate AD of Sports Medicine and Assistant Director of Sports Medicine with the prevention and care of student-athlete injuries and illnesses.
    1. Maintain computerized health/injury records on supervised student-athletes.
    2. Serve as liaison between student-athletes and the team physicians. This includes ensuring compliance with team physician instructions.
  4. Obtain required continuing education requirements to fulfill state and BOC certification maintenance.
  5. Ability to work as a part of a multidisciplinary team with the strength and conditioning, sports nutrition, and sport psychology/counseling staffs.

Supervisory Responsibility:

- Assistant Athletic Trainer - This position may have supervisory responsibilities over Student Athletic Trainers.

- Athletic Trainer - This position may have supervisory responsibilities over Asst Athletic Trainer, Athletic Training Fellows and/or Student Athletic Trainers.

Minimum Qualifications:

- Education: Bachelor of Science in related field
- Experience: Two (2) years professional/Collegiate Division I athletic program as a staff or graduate assistant athletic trainer
- Certification: Must be certified by the National Athletic Trainer Board of Certification and be able to be licensed by the State of Mississippi.
